#257db8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#257db8 is composed of 14.5% red, 49%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.9%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 204.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 43.3%. #257db8 color hex could be obtained by blending #4afaff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#257db8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#257db8 has RGB values of R:37, G:125,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 2457016.

Shades and Tints of #257db8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f3f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#257db8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#697074 is the less saturated color, while #0384da is the most saturated one.
